Why Roofing Marketing Often Feels Like Guesswork
Lack of proper attribution is a significant reason why marketing feels uncertain for many roofing businesses. This issue is magnified further by disconnected systems that fail to communicate effectively, leaving decision-makers dependent on surface-level metrics such as website clicks or impression counts. You're not alone, most businesses, large and small, struggle with this challenge. Without a comprehensive view, understanding which investments yield success can remain a guessing game.
Why More Leads Don’t Automatically Mean Better Performance
The notion that a higher volume of leads translates to improved results is misleading. It's crucial to differentiate between quantity and quality when evaluating roofing advertising performance. Many business owners encounter challenges when measuring the actual impact of their advertising, often focusing on the number of incoming leads instead of the quality and conversion potential.
The Missing Link Between Spend and Results
The secret to bridging the gap between your marketing spend and desired business outcomes lies in effective roofing lead tracking. By closely monitoring the journey from lead generation to closed jobs, you can gain insight into which strategies drive meaningful revenue and growth, moving beyond simple lead counts.
What Roofing Marketing ROI Actually Looks Like
Understanding roofing marketing ROI involves evaluating critical factors such as cost per job, profit per marketing channel, and consistency over time. Instead of focusing on one-off successes, consider the broader picture that offers reliable and sustainable growth insights.
